Mastering Apple File System: Features, Benefits, And Insights - Clones allow users to duplicate files or directories without consuming additional storage. This is achieved by sharing the same data blocks on the disk until modifications are made. When Apple introduced APFS, it provided a smooth transition path for users migrating from HFS+. The macOS High Sierra update automatically converted HFS+ volumes to APFS without requiring user intervention. This ensured that users could enjoy the benefits of APFS without any hassle.

Apple introduced the Apple File System to address the limitations of HFS+, which was originally designed in the 1990s for spinning hard drives. With the advent of SSDs and the growing need for robust data encryption, HFS+ began to show its age. Apple recognized the need for a modern file system that could take full advantage of the hardware capabilities of its devices.
